Pats Deal Matt Cassel to ChiefsThe New England Patriots traded away their savior from this past season after Tom Brady's season-ending injury in week one. QB Matt Cassel along with LB Mike Vrabel were sent to join former Pats GM Scott Pioli in Kansas City. NE acquired a second round draft pick (#34 overall) in this years NFL Draft. Cassel is now the starter for the Chiefs who are coming off a franchise worst 2-14 season. Vrabel will instantly bring veteran leadership to that defense which has ! not been good for a long time. Pioli did what most new front office personel do when heading to a new franchise, by bringing in guys they know. Cassel and Vrabel are two solid building blocks for him to work with. Expect the Chiefs to continue to make plenty of moves and likely acquire a few more former Patriots.
Dallas Inks Brooking and Trades for a Backup QB

The Cowboys were quiet on day 1, but made two big moves today. Free agent LB Keith Brooking signed a 3-year deal ! with the Cowboys. Brooking has been a very talented and vocal ! lineback er over the past several seasons for the Atlanta Falcons. Dallas needs to bring some high character leaders into their locker room after this past season. Brooking is the perfect guy to fill the void left by LB Zach Thomas. This move takes Dallas out of the Ray Lewis discussions. The Cowboys also acquired QB Jon Kitna from Detroit for CB Anthony Henry. Kitna took a pay-cut to help the Dallas salary cap and said he is pleased to be on a winning team, despite now being the backup for Tony Romo. This move is Dallas' safety net in case Romo gets injured like this past season. Dallas also released QB Brad Johnson. Anthony Henry was stunned by this move. After three solid years as a Cowboy he expected to be back for a fourth. But, the Cowboys have Terrence Newman and then two great young corners in Mike Jenkins and Orlando Scandrick. The next big need for Dallas is some safety depth.
Other Moves and Notes

Denver continued to be aggressive on the free agent market signing FS Brian Dawkins.
Houston signed former Arizona DE Antonio Smith to a 5-year deal.
Free agent QB Kurt Warner will meet with San Francisco. The 49ers also signed WR Brandon Jones to a 5-year contract.
Buffalo signed OL Geoff Hangartner.
Detroit inked cornerback Eric King and running back Maurice Morris.
The Giants agreed to terms with LB Michael Boley.
New Orleans resigns OL Jon Stinchcomb for 5-years.
